About The Position

Krones, Inc. seeks an Electrical Controls Engineer to utilize specialized knowledge of packaging machinery including conveyors, labelers, and inspection equipment to manage the electrical design, PLC and HMI programming as well as start-up and troubleshooting of the automation control systems; manage integration projects for Krones involving its packaging machinery as well as other manufacturer’s equipment owned by customer to ensure that customer's complete set-up of machines work together through the programming of the PLCs and HMIs; review customer specifications; work with customers, Mechanical Engineering and vendors to understand and define system requirements; responsible for the electrical integration of machinery to the control system; create new and/or modify existing electrical schematics, electromechanical assemblies using 3D CAD, and parts lists to meet the customer requirements and specifications; create new and/or modify existing PLC programs to meet the system requirements; provide engineering support for construction and testing of control assemblies; provide engineering support during installation of system; assist in verification and validation of the control system; ensure project meets customer requirements and schedule. This position is based out of Milwaukee, WI.

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s Degree, or equivalent, in Electrical Engineering or a related field, and three years of experience as a Controls Engineer
  • 3 years of experience with electric control circuits, variable frequency drives, and PLC and HMI programming
  • Ability to travel 20% of the time (domestic and foreign)
